Vegan here: It’s very nice to see a pizza chain carrying vegan cheese and pepperoni. (They also have a gluten free cauliflower crust, but I stuck with the regular crust).
I ordered a large vegan cheese and vegan pepperoni pizza, breadsticks, and a garden salad. The salad was okay - nothing noteworthy one way or another. However, make sure that you ask for no cheese. It is not listed as ingredient on the menu, but it is typically made with cheese.
The breadsticks are very good. Again, make sure you ask for no cheese as they do come with a Parmesan cheese sprinkle. I did not know this at the time of ordering. Fortunately, the young woman at the counter, Cecilia was very nice and helpful and made me some new breadsticks without the cheese.
Oh, and the vegan pizza was also good. I’d definitely eat here again.
